Reserved for my killer recipe! You guys gotta watch out- I used to be a professional chef, one job was at Huber's Portland where I personally roasted and carved 12+ turkeys/day
![]() Step 1- Combine Crucial Ballistix PC2/8000 RAM and Intel Q6600 G0, overclock to (333*9)=3.0GHz, with Ballistix humming along @ 1000MHz 4-3-3-6 2T TRc12 timings @ 2.17V Step 2- Benchmark, fold, game, repeat. Research Organic gardening online. Step 3- (March-April) Plant organic herb garden: Basil, Rosemary, Thyme, Oregeno, Tarragon, Parsley, Cilantro, and Chives. Step 4- (April-Oct/November) Tend your herb garden and use cuttings for summer grilling! Step 5- (T=-2 weeks to Turkey Day) Order ingredients online, delivery in one week. You will need: One organic, free-range, preferably wild game turkey- Qty=1# (450g) per person. 1 pound organic bacon *optional for non-pork eaters. 2 Organic Pineapples 1 Med-Large Organic Papaya- note about Papaya- it's enzymes are used for making meat tenderizer. It will make your turkey tender and juicy. The seeds have a very black pepper like flavor. 3 Organic Lemons 2 Organic Limes 1 Organic Mango 1 Bulb organic Garlic 1 Organic red onion 1 Habanero pepper 1 pound wildflower honey 1 pound sea salt, coarse grain Step 6 ingredient preparation(Wednesday night): Lightly fry bacon in a skillet, tender crisp. Drain grease and save. Set Bacon aside for other recipies and sandwiches while waiting on the turkey. Fruit salsa: Clean herbs, fruits, and veggies. remove all stems from herbs- use leaf only. Cut herbs into fine sand size pieces- Rosemary-1/2 tsp, Basil 2 TBSP, Cilantro 2 TBSP Place in large bowl. Cut papaya in half, scoop out seeds and save. Skin and cut papaya, pineapple, mango, red onion, 3 lemons, and 2 limes into 4mm cubed pieces, place in large bowl with the finely chopped herbs. Peel 3 cloves garlic, combine with 3TBSP papaya seeds and habanero pepper in food processor and turn to paste. CAUTION- HABANEROS CAN RELEASE AS MUCH CAPSACIUM INTO THE ROOM AS COMMERCIAL PEPPER SPRAY Mix paste into bowl of cut fruit, mix well. Dish a small bowl out and eat with corn chips- salt and pepper to taste. Cover large bowl and refrigerate overnight to let flavors mingle. Turkey prep: Heat bacon grease (*Non pork recipe use olive oil) on Med heat, infuse with 1 clove finely chopped garlic and pinch of finely chopped oregeno and rosemary. Allow to cool and solidify. Remove giblets, set aside for gravy. Remove any feather bits- shave it if you have to. Wash the bird insde and out. Rub a coating of the solidified Bacon grease inside and out all over the bird. Rub sea salt on inside and outside of turkey, then stuff the bird with some of the fruit salsa (approximately 1/4-1/2) BEING CAREFUL NOT TO CONTAMINATE SALSA BOWL WITH TURKEY-LEFT OVER SALSA IS SERVED RAW. place on rack covered in refrigerator. The longer you give the turkey to marinate with the papaya in the salsa, the more tender the meat will be. Other prep: Insert gravy and stuffing recipies here, peel potatos for mashers. Step 7 (Thanksgiving): Calculate cooking time using computer. Conservative estimate is 45 minutes per pound for 8+ pound bird. Stuffed birds take longer to cook, especially when the stuffing is fruit. Finished cooking temperature should be 165F at the thickest part of the meat and 140F for 30 minutes in the center of the stuffing. Preheat oven to 425F. Place turkey in oven, uncovered. Run SuperPi 32M twice (17m16s X2~ 35 minutes). Reduce oven temperature to 325F and cover turkey in foil. Continue running SuperPi 32M, stopping every fourth run to baste the turkey w/ Salsa juice and juice from the roasting drip pan. Begin checking turkey temperatures after the 18th (for 8-10lb bird) or 22nd (10-14lb bird) SuperPi 32M run. Once the meat is >165F and the salsa is >145F for 1 SuperPi 32M run, uncover the turkey, and drizzle with honey to coat the skin. Increase oven temp to 375F, cook until skin is golden crisp. Remove from oven and allow 20-30 minutes to cool, unless you can handle really hot turkey like a pro! Carve turkey, serve with dollop of fruit salsa and other traditional sides.
